DE54 VSU is a 2004 Volvo V70 in Grey with a 2,401c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 25 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 80%.
Across all 2004 Volvo V70 models, the average MOT pass rate is 70.4% with a typical mileage of 110,562 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Volvo V70 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 67,106 recorded failures. If you're considering buying DE54 VSU,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Volvo V70 typ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 22 years old, this Volvo V70 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
